21A Fern Road, Rushden, NN10 6AU is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 1,658 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have five b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£328,657 , which equates to approximately £198 per square foot. It was last sold on 25 Sep 2017 for £238,500. Since then, the value has increased by £90,157, representing a 37.8% increase, or approximately 4.6% per year.

The current estimated value of £328,657 is:

  • 7.9% lower than the average property price on Fern Road
  • 6.8% lower than the average in the NN10 6AU postcode area
  • and 11.0% higher than the average price for Rushden as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 14 June 2013,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

21A Fern Road, Rushden, East Northamptonshire, Northamptonshire, NN10 6AU has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 14 Jun 2013.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from the main heating system, though the cylinder has no thermostat. The windows have partial double glazing.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 7 Oct 2008. The rating of D rem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 1.8%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ency improving from average to good, while the heating system type remained the same (boiler and radiators, mains gas).
  • The hot water system changed from from main system, no cylinderstat to from main system, no cylinder thermostat, with no change in energy efficiency (poor).
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 200 mm loft insulation to pitched, 150 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in 17%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to poor.
